As a cosmetic surgeon in Dallas, I often field questions from patients about the pain and recovery process associated with Fraxel laser treatments. The Fraxel laser is a popular non-ablative fractional laser resurfacing procedure that can address a variety of skin concerns, including fine lines and wrinkles, sun damage, acne scarring, and uneven skin tone. While Fraxel is generally considered a relatively comfortable procedure, the level of discomfort can vary depending on the individual patient and the specific treatment parameters.
Immediately after the Fraxel laser treatment, patients can expect to experience some degree of redness, swelling, and mild discomfort. This is a normal response as the laser targets microscopic columns of skin, triggering the body's natural healing process. The level of pain is often described as a mild to moderate sunburn-like sensation, with some patients reporting a slight stinging or prickling feeling during the procedure. However, the discomfort is generally well-tolerated, and most patients find that over-the-counter pain medication, such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en, can effectively manage any post-treatment discomfort.
The duration of the pain and recovery process can vary, but generally, the majority of the discomfort subsides within the first 24-48 hours after the treatment. During this time, patients may also experience some peeling or flaking of the skin, which is a normal part of the healing process. It's important for patients to follow the post-treatment instructions provided by their cosmetic surgeon, which typically include the use of gentle cleansers, moisturizers, and sunscreen to protect the delicate skin.
In the days and weeks following the Fraxel laser treatment, the skin may continue to gradually improve, with reduced appearance of fine lines, wrinkles, and other concerns. While the initial discomfort is typically minimal, it's important for patients to understand that the results of Fraxel are not immediate and that it can take several weeks or even months to see the full benefits of the treatment.
Overall, the pain associated with Fraxel laser treatments in Dallas is generally considered manageable, and most patients find that the results of the procedure are well worth the temporary discomfort. As with any cosmetic procedure, it's important for patients to have a thorough consultation with a qualified cosmetic surgeon to discuss the expected results, potential risks, and the pain and recovery process associated with the Fraxel laser treatment.
